In time, mainstream Shi’ism would insist that the imam be descended from Muhammad through the line of ‘Ali and his wife Fatima, Muhammad’s daughter. At the time of the ‘Abbasid Revolution, however, there was not such a fixed Shi’i orthodoxy regarding the lineage of the imam. Indeed, to talk about Sunnis and Shi’a at this point at all is something of an anachronism, as there was by no means the clear split that one sees today. What is most important to remember is that in the mid-8th century there were several proto-Shi’i movements who stirred up rebellion against the Umayyad Caliphate in the name of a member of the noble family of the Prophet. Criticism of the Umayyads These proto-Shi’i movements were one of the many challenges facing the Umayyads in the 740s.
However, the word fundamentalism, which originated in Christianity, can be misleading when it is used to describe Islam or Muslim countries. The conservative monarchy of Saudi Arabia, the radical socialist state of Libya, and clerically governed Iran have all been described as “fundamentalist,” but this description fails to take into account vast differences in their governments and policies. During World War II, the majority Americans were told by the government to distrust citizens of Japanese descent, just because they were visibly different from the rest of society. The military first set curfews on the West Coast for persons of Japanese ancestry and later removed these persons to war relocation centers. Of the approximately 112,000 that were affected, around 70,000 were native–born American citizens, most of whom had done nothing to disprove their loyalty. To help themselves survive and cope with a world turned upside down, many of the internees played their favorite sport, baseball which was important to the internees because it raised the spirits of the people and brought normalcy to a very abnormal condition and situation (Dancis).
